Types of Disabilities in Reserve

Ambulatory difficulty is the most prevalent disability type in Reserve, affecting 85 residents (27.8% of the population). People may report more than one disability type.

Disability Type Details - Reserve, NM (ACS 2023)
Disability TypePopulation% of Total Pop.
Hearing difficulty 53 16.7%
Vision difficulty 31 9.8%
Cognitive difficulty 81 26.5%
Ambulatory difficulty 85 27.8%
Self-care difficulty 39 12.7%
Independent living difficulty 68 23.7%

Disability by Age Group

In Reserve, 76.8% of residents age 75 and over report a disability, compared to 47.4% among those under 5.

Disability Rate by Age Group - Reserve, NM (ACS 2023)
Age GroupWith DisabilityDisability Rate
Under 5947.4%
5 to 173628.6%
18 to 645269.3%
65 to 741756.7%
75 and over4376.8%

Income & Poverty

Reserve's median household income of $40,357 is below the county median ($68,750) and below the national median ($78,538). The poverty rate is 22.4%, above the national average of 8.7%.

How to Apply for SSDI in Reserve

If you live in Reserve and believe you qualify for Social Security Disability benefits:

Online

Apply at ssa.gov/applyfordisability - available 24/7.

By Phone

Call the SSA at 1-800-772-1213 (TTY: 1-800-325-0778), Monday-Friday, 8 AM-7 PM.

In Person

Visit your local Social Security office. Find the nearest at secure.ssa.gov/ICON.
